| Re: my guinea pig It depends. You should look for an EXOTIC animal specialist or someone who is experiences with cavies, it's a must. www.aemv.org Is a great site to search for vets. You don't want to get the girl spayed, it is much more riskier and most vets won't even do the spaying, so neuter the boar. A good size cage for them would be a 2x4 (30x60, correct me if I'm wrong) and you want to put them up on a table. A 2x5 would be even better, the more space the better. You could make a stand made out of cubes, and even make an upper level from the store bought cage! Look in the photo galleries for ideas. My vet charges only $65 to neuter, but it varies. Neutering costs from $35-$200 for guinea pigs. If you get the boar fixed, keep them seperated for 3 weeks to allow remaining sperm to die. If you don't get any of them fixed, think about getting a same sex partner for each one, both pairs in a 2x4 or more. I think that it would pay just to get him neutered in the long run, but it's your choice.
